Wispy Lashes Are Dominating Everything
TRENDING NOWIf there's one style that defines 2026, it's the wispy set. Feather-light, fluttery, and impossibly soft — wispy lash extensions are the look everyone from TikTok creators to bridal clients is requesting. The secret is in the mixed-length mapping: by varying short, medium, and long spikes across the lash line, the result mimics the natural, uneven way real lashes grow. You get texture, dimension, and a wide-eyed lift without anything looking overdone or heavy.
The best part? Wispy lashes work beautifully for every eye shape. Whether you go classic wispy for a barely-there flutter, hybrid wispy for soft glam texture, or volume wispy for something a little more luxurious — there's a version that's perfect for your lifestyle. It's the "woke up like this" lash look that actually requires skill to achieve.

Angel Lashes & Textured Spikes
VIRAL ON TIKTOKFor clients who want a little more personality in their set, structured texture is the answer. Angel Lashes — a refined evolution of the wet lash look — have taken TikTok by storm. Using ultra-fine diameter extensions applied as delicate closed fans, the result is a bright, open-eyed look that feels otherworldly light. The spikes are defined but soft, giving serious ethereal energy without anything feeling harsh or heavy.
Similarly, spiky lash extensions with intentional defined fans and varied lengths (typically 8–13mm) are rising as the go-to for clients who want their lashes to make a statement while still looking chic. Think bold but refined — the kind of lashes that photograph beautifully in any light.

Lash Health Is Non-Negotiable
INDUSTRY SHIFTClients in 2026 are asking better questions — about adhesive quality, extension weight, natural lash retention, and long-term health. This isn't a passing moment; it's a permanent shift in how the industry operates. The demand for lighter sets that support (rather than stress) natural lashes is driving artists toward better technique, better materials, and more honest consultations.
Wispy and hybrid sets aren't just fashionable — they're genuinely gentler. By reducing unnecessary weight on the natural lash, retention improves and damage decreases.
